Q. What is Blackboard?
A.
Blackboard is a software application that provides both a student portal and a course management system for use on
University campuses. Blackboard provides a way for students, faculty, and
staff to keep up with campus activities, to
become active in the wide variety of organizations and clubs that exist on campus and communicate with their
classmates anytime from anywhere where they have access to the internet. It also provides a set of utilities
that assist faculty in posting course materials on the web, managing their courses and communicating with their
students. Cal State University, East Bay (CSUEB) purchased a license to run the Blackboard system and maintains it on bb1.csueastbay.edu. It
can only be accessed through a browser interface such as Netscape, Internet Explorer,

Q. How do I tell which course is which?
A.
When you click the "Courses" Tab, a list of *all* of your
Blackboard
courses (past, present, Master, others) show up. Each course has a
"Course ID" that looks like something like this:
20061MATH100501
If you look at it like this: 2005--2--MATH1005--01, this is what the numbers
mean:
2006 = year of class
1 = quarter (1=Winter, 2=Spring, 3=Summer, 4=Fall)
MATH1005 = Course ID
01 = Section number
The class listed above is Math 1005, Section 1 taught in the Winter
quarter of 2006.

Q. When does my
Blackboard course site get deleted?
A. Your Blackboard course site will not be deleted for one year. It is a good idea to make a backup copy of
any content you add to the course before
it is permanently deleted. Instructors can archive the entire course. At the end of every quarter the courses will be
made unavailable automatically. This will
lock students out of accessing the course but instructors will still have
access. Instructors can also make previous quarter courses available or unavailable
for students to access at any
time. back to questions
